“[I]t is contrary to the economy of God for any member of the Church, or any one, to receive instruction for those in authority, higher than themselves . . . if any person have a vision or a visitation from a heavenly messenger, it must be for his own benefit and instruction; for the fundamental principles, government, and doctrine of the Church are vested in the keys of the kingdom.”

Sam Smith

About This Quote

The quote asserts that personal revelations belong to the individual and should not dictate church governance, which is reserved for ordained authority.

In simple terms: Personal visions are private, not for church leadership.
